Output 36c90e9918b1c83e57927182f76ea397831ce7ee166b410f329d23c536592342:6

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1787c8fea18f44f586b3f80dc73764be2e0e8356 OP_EQUAL
address
33qS8UMbcQhz7EvpBZWoRSQaTDz2ZhpC5o
transaction
36c90e9918b1c83e57927182f76ea397831ce7ee166b410f329d23c536592342
confirmations
360634
spent
true